R studio knitr pdf file download

R includes a powerful and flexible system for creating dynamic reports and reproducible research using latex. In this tutorial, we will render or knit an r markdown document to a web friendly, html format using the r knitr package. Jan 02, 2016 produce pdf and html files run the r code each time. The knitr package includes a function called kable that makes basic knitr tables. I had reached an impasse of forgotten details in my inability to knit to pdf an r markdown file in r studio. It combines many features into one package with slight tweaks motivated from my everyday use of sweave. Mar 16, 2018 it also guides you through creating your first r markdown file and shows how to compile it into a pdf file using knitr. If you follow my advice and use installer, a handful of needed packages will not be downloaded immediately. R markdown documents are fully reproducible and support dozens of static and dynamic output formats. Turn your analyses into high quality documents, reports, presentations and dashboards with r markdown. Viagra 100 mg, cialis soft 20mg r programming help, how. You can choose the output format from the dropdown menu on the toolbar. Create professional reports that document our workflow and results directly from our code, reducing the risk of accidental copy and paste or. Use multiple languages including r, python, and sql.

Before installing rstudio we will need to download and install r itself. Dec 28, 2015 rmarkdown is a great way to create dynamic documents with embedded chunks of r code. This is because rstudio uses the texi2dvi command to generate the pdf and only. Create a slideshow powerpoint with r, knitr, pandoc, and slidy. Markdown is a simple formatting syntax for authoring html, pdf, and ms word. Convert r markdown to pdf or html earth data science.

The major case involves low flushing of the blood around the body muscles and subsequently followed by contraction in the muscles which dismisses the path of active transmission of the stimulated signals from the brain to send signals to the reproductive system and create a deeper connection. Rknitr automatic bibliography generation with biblatex in. B rstudio ide commands rstudio server professional. Basically my backend already created the pdf via knitr. In this webinar youll learn to write reports quickly and effectively with the r markdown package. Rmarkdown is a great way to create dynamic documents with embedded chunks of r code. Renviron file in the my documents folder so that it pointed to where pdflatex. An r markdown file is basically a standard markdown file with. I further assume that knitr is set as the rnw weave option in rstudio preferences sweave. Allaire, and yihui xie who are all working on fascinating new ways to keep the r ecosystem apace of the. Convert r markdown to pdf or html earth data science earth lab.

An r markdown document is written in markdown an easytowrite plain text format and contains chunks of embedded r code, like the document below. This is a text script file containing r commands that you will run. Chunk options related to graphics output that work for normal r plots also work for these images, such as out. This post will be the first in a multi part series on how to embed plotly graphs in rmarkdown documents as well as presentations rmarkdown is a flavor of markdown which. We spend countless hours researching various file formats and software that can open, convert, create or otherwise work with those files. The major case involves low flushing of the blood around the body muscles and subsequently followed by contraction in the muscles which dismisses the path of active transmission of the stimulated signals from the brain to send signals to the reproductive system and create a deeper. R markdown documents are converted to pdf by first converting to a tex file and then calling the latex engine to convert to pdf. The markdown file generated by knitr is then processed by pandoc. Knitr is a engine having in mind dynamic report generation with r, a statisticsoriented programming language. Remember, that you can always find a package that contains a given file by using aptfile. Create pdf reports using r, r markdown, latex and knitr on. There are options to control the number of digits, whether row names are included or not, column alignment, and other options that depend on the output type. Their pdf results are identical, except for one line.

In order to knit pdf documents you must have installed a latex distribution in your system, the tinytex package might be. Build complex html or latex tables using kable from knitr and the piping syntax from magrittr. Sweave knitr spell checking for sweave and tex documents. When sweave is run on this file, the r code chunks are converted into tex and, potentially, image files are generated. This package simplifies the way to manipulate the html or latex codes generated by kable and allows users to construct complex tables and customize styles using a readable syntax. The r package knitr is a generalpurpose literate programming engine, with lightweight apis designed to give users full control of the output without heavy coding work. Create html or pdf files with r, knitr, miktex, and pandoc. The free version of r studio makes the r language much easier to. Many males do not like confronting and discussing the problem to any person. Using r markdown youll be able to generate reports straight from your r code, documenting your work and its results as an html, pdf. Using checkpoint with knitr and rstudio revolutions. Support for including latex and mathml equations in web pages using mathjax. Youll have to do two things for the bibliography to be generated automatically see code below, run biblatex with the bibtex backend instead of biber.

During this, miktex installed a number of sty files, and finally, a pdf was successfully created. Hi, when i try to knit the vanilla example rmd file to pdf i get the below error. We particularly hope to see you at r day on october 15, where we will cover a raft of current topics that analysts and r users need to pay attention to. R markdown files are the source code for rich, reproducible documents. Creation of easy to distribute standalone html files with embedded images.

An example of a pdf report generated with rstudio, r and knitr where data from a fictitious noninterventional study was analyzed see final statistical pdf report. The knitr package by yihui xie is a wonderful tool for reproducible data science. The main goal of this post ist to show you how you can create pdf files using r markdown, knitr and latex so you should select pdf, and you might as well enter your name and a title for the. I am trying to generate a pdf document with rmarkdown with some images embedded from urls. I also downloaded the tar file from the archive and used that but its. Apr 25, 2017 the knitr package by yihui xie is a wonderful tool for reproducible data science.

This article explains how to add r code to your latex document to generate a dynamic output. So the knitr has a, knitr essentially reads an r markdown file, evaluates all the r code in it, it kind of sticks in the results of the r code, and then writes out a markdown file. The builtin output formats include html, latexpdf, word, beamer slides, html5 presentations, and so on. The knitr package extends the basic markdown syntax to include chunks of executable r code when you render the report, knitr will run the code and add the results to the output file. Jan 23, 2020 i am trying to generate a pdf document with rmarkdown with some images embedded from urls. Rknitr automatic bibliography generation with biblatex. By default, this tex file is removed, however if you want to keep it e. Viagra 100 mg, cialis soft 20mg r programming help, how to. Knitr can be used to convert r markdown files to different formats, including web. The r day tutorials come from hadley wickham, winston chang, garrett grolemund, j. These clicks are illustrated in the screenshots below show and the arrows point to the location of each click. Function kable is a light weight table generator coming from knitr.

Use a productive notebook interface to weave together narrative text and code to produce elegantly formatted output. Double click on this downloaded file in your specified directory. B rstudio ide commands rstudio server professional edition. In the previous tutorials weve learned about the r markdown format and how to create a report using r markdown in rstudio. R markdown provides an authoring framework for data science. Well see how to combine code and text into a single r markdown file, the perfect document format for automated reporting and reproducible research. Now, that markdown file can be converted into html using the markdown package in r. Create pdf reports using r, r markdown, latex and knitr medium. Most functionalities in kableextra can work in both html and pdf. I especially like using it with r markdown documents, where with some simple markup in an easytoread document i can easily combine r code and narrative text to generate an attractive report with words, tables and pictures in html, pdf or word format. Jan 05, 2016 hello researchers, this video will discuss how to make pdf in r for timeseries graphs of spot and futures prices.

Rnw is the r noweb file that contains chunks of latex and r code. R, python and awk and any output markup language e. This 1minute video provides a quick tour of whats possible with r. Using r markdown youll be able to generate reports straight from your r code, documenting your work and its results as an html, pdf, slideshow, or microsoft word document. On the other hand, knitr was designed to allow any input language e.

This post will be the first in a multi part series on how to embed plotly graphs in rmarkdown documents as well as presentations. There are several options for formatting tables in r. So you can evaluate r markdown documents using the knitr package in r. Oct 28, 2015 it also guides you through creating your first r markdown file and shows how to compile it into a pdf file using knitr. To embed a chunk of r code into your report, surround the code with two lines that each. You can have the output display just the code, just the results, or both. Hello researchers, this video will discuss how to make pdf in r for timeseries graphs of spot and futures prices. R markdown is a file format for making dynamic documents with r. Right click on the link and save the file to a location instead of just leftclicking on the link. More specifically, i work in windows 7, latest rstudio version 0. Rstudio download file published october 27, 2012 at 235. Creating pdf documents with rrstudio thusitha mabotuwanas. Sweave enables the embedding of r code within latex documents to generate a pdf file that includes narrative and analysis, graphics, code, and the results of computations.

Create pdf reports using r, r markdown, latex and knitr. Continued work on my indevelopment r package fbadstats, for analyzing facebook ads performance led me to an r studio package development website that included. My problem is that i am not able to compile the pdf in rstudio by using knitr, while by changing the default weaving option to sweave i get the final pdf. Click on a line of code within a source file to navigate the pdf viewer to the corresponding location in the pdf. Aug 20, 20 i further assume that knitr is set as the rnw weave option in rstudio preferences sweave. Aug 08, 2018 the app does not return the file for download. This post builds on a post i wrote on installing rstudio on windows a. Rnw programs is to generate a pdf report in rstudio with r and knitr that can be used as a template for generating statistical analysis reports including tables. The download dialog box opens but the filename defaults to generate the name of the download button in my ui. Oct 04, 2017 i had reached an impasse of forgotten details in my inability to knit to pdf an r markdown file in r studio. Learn how to convert r markdown to pdf or html in rstudio. Create awesome latex table with knitrkable and kableextra. In fact, as long as you specifies format in kable which can be set globally through option knitr. To get started with a hello word example, simply click the menu file new file r markdown in rstudio ide.